Subscriptions aren’t just for magazines

Over the years I’ve seen subscription services come and go, the most common being the cosmetics. I remember one when I was in high school (advertised in magazines like Seventeen and others aimed at the under 18 women), that would send me a box of full-sized cosmetics – all the same brand month after month. I recall my mom shaking her head when my big box of blue eye shadow and beet red nail polish would arrive…she thought was a lot of money. I was in HEAVEN. My vanity drawers were filled with all sorts of colorful goodies to put on my face. Unfortunately, when I stopped and took a good look at what I had aquired, I realized that I probably only used about 10% of what I received.

While cosmetic subscriptions still rule, there is a new wave of goodies that you can purchase to arrive at your door month after month.

  • Cosmetics
  • Skin Care
  • Food
  • Cleaning Supplies
  • Shoes
  • Men’s Skin Care
  • Manicure/Pedicure Supplies
  • Jewelry
  • Organic Products
  • Toys

It seems like the list is endless. So, is it worth shelling out $10 to $80 for each SURPRISE box? It certainly depends on which you choose.  I’ll be giving you the 411 on some of these services starting with the newest one on the block – CRAVEBOX, who’s very first box went out to members this month.

As you can see, Cravebox was a grab bag of products that ran the gamut from a high end body balm to some Bic pens. In all honesty, it was not at all what I had expected from SheSpeaks (who owns Cravebox), but the products were worth the $10 that I put out.

Would I have rather been able to actually CHOOSE what was in the box? The celebrity inspired Shoe Dazzle (which I’ll be reviewing here for you next month) gives you the opportunity to pick out the shoes that you want – for under $40! What a fun way to add to  my obsessive collection for very little money.

Personally, I find it fun to open a box not knowing what’s inside. It’s like getting a birthday gift each month. Sometimes you oooh & ahhh and think “it’s just what I wanted,” while other shipments bring a feeling of disappointment.
